Become a ‘meta’ L&D manager

  • Is your organisation focused properly on learning or simply training?
  • By using the metaphorical visual aids, look at how your organisation learns and assimilates information and optimise this when it comes to how you deliver training.
  • Be prepared to take a leap of faith: The learning lanscape is changing, and you need to change in order to survive.

Today’s organisational turmoil is more than just a temporary downturn. The implications will be long-term and significant, calling on L&D professionals to rethink how they approach their work, says Jay Cross and Clark Quinn.

 

The scope of the L&D officer’s job is mushrooming. They will neither prosper, nor even survive, if they fail to take responsibility for the overall learning process in their organisations. Here’s why, and what to do about it.
